VBsupport перешел с домена .ORG на родной .RU
Ура!
Пожалуйста, обновите свои закладки - VBsupport.ru
Блок РКН снят, форум доступен на всей территории России, включая новые терртории, без VPN
На форуме введена премодерация ВСЕХ новых пользователей
Почта с временных сервисов, типа mailinator.com, gawab.com и/или прочих, которые предоставляют временный почтовый ящик без регистрации и/или почтовый ящик для рассылки спама, отслеживается и блокируется, а так же заносится в спам-блок форума, аккаунты удаляются
Если вы хотите приобрести какой то скрипт/продукт/хак из каталогов перечисленных ниже: Каталог модулей/хаков
Ещё раз обращаем Ваше внимание: всё, что Вы скачиваете и устанавливаете на свой форум, Вы устанавливаете исключительно на свой страх и риск.
Сообщество vBSupport'а физически не в состоянии проверять все стили, хаки и нули, выкладываемые пользователями.
Помните: безопасность Вашего проекта - Ваша забота. Убедительная просьба: при обнаружении уязвимостей или сомнительных кодов обязательно отписывайтесь в теме хака/стиля
Спасибо за понимание
<?php
// ################################
// Даже если база сайта и база форума находится не на одном хосте, то
// в том месте на сайте, где хотите видеть последние "х" тем с форума, подключить код ниже
/*
include 'http://path_to_file/file.php';
*/
// где "path_to_file" - путь до файла
// ################################
Error_Reporting(E_ALL & ~E_NOTICE);
$link = mysql_connect($host,$user,$pass)or die("Нет соединения с базой");
mysql_select_db($base, $link) or die ("Невозможно выбрать базу");
// ###### Начало настроек ######
$forumdir = ""; // директория форума (без слэша "/" в конце)
// если форум и сайт в разных доменах, прописать полный URL до дир. форума
$privateforumid = "0"; // закрытые форумы (ID форумов прописывать через запятую)
// если закрытых форумов нет, оставить как есть "0" (ноль)
$showlimit = "5"; // лимит выводимых тем
// ###### Конец настроек ######
$lastx_thread = $query=("
SELECT threadid,
lastposter,
title,
postusername,
T.lastpost AS lastpostdate,
views,
postuserid,
replycount,
U.userid as userid
FROM ".$tableprefix." thread T
LEFT JOIN ".$tableprefix." user U ON (T.lastposter = U.username)
WHERE forumid NOT IN ($privateforumid)
ORDER BY T.lastpost DESC
LIMIT $showlimit ");
$result = mysql_query($query, $link);
echo mysql_error();
while ($lastx_thread = mysql_fetch_array($result))
{
echo "<font size='2'>тема: <a href='$forumdir/showthread.php?goto=lastpost&t=".$lastx_thread['threadid']."'>".$lastx_thread['title']."</a></font>";
if ($lastx_thread['userid'])
echo "<br><font size='-1'>автор: <a href='$forumdir/member.php?action=getinfo&userid=".$lastx_thread['userid']."'>".$lastx_thread['lastposter']."</a></font>
<br><font size='-1'>дата: ".date("d.m.y, H:i",$lastx_thread['lastpostdate'])."</font>
<br><font size='-1'>просмотров: {$lastx_thread['views']} ответов: {$lastx_thread['replycount']}</font>
<hr width='175' align='left'>";
else
echo "<font size='-1'>тема: <a href='$forumdir/showthread.php?goto=lastpost&t=".$lastx_thread['threadid']."'>".$lastx_thread['title']."</a></font>
<br><font size='-1'>автор: {$lastx_thread['lastposter']}</font>
<br><font size='-1'>дата: ".date("d.m.y, H:i",$lastx_thread['lastpostdate'])."</font>
<br><font size='-1'>просмотров: {$lastx_thread['views']} ответов: {$lastx_thread['replycount']}</font>
<hr width='175' align='left'>"; // полосу <hr> можно убрать, если не вписывается в дизайн сайта
// просто удалить этот код <hr width='175' align='left'>
}
?>
Когда вставляю на страницу где должен появится код ссылку
PHP Code:
<?
include 'http://path_to_file/file.php';
?>
ничего не происходит.
Хочу вывести на главную чата, а там все php обрезаются, можна только через java script выводить. Как это можна реализовать
Добавлено через 1 час 21 минуту !!!-------UP--------!!!
Помогите, очень нужно
Добавлено через 17 часов 51 минуту Ну что никто не поможет?
Last edited by dima441 : 02-09-2007 at 05:46 PM.
Reason: Добавлено сообщение
Когда вставляю на страницу где должен появится код ссылку
PHP Code:
<? include 'http://path_to_file/file.php'; ?>
ничего не происходит.
Потому что в include надо писать не URL, а путь к файлу на сервере.
@SAS1024
io.sys
Join Date: Aug 2005
Location: Россия, Архангельск
Posts: 810
Версия vB: 3.8.x
Reputation:
Гуру 674
Репутация в разделе: 496
0
dima441, вместо include 'http://path_to_file/file.php'; напиши include $_SERVER['DOCUMENT_ROOT'].'/file.php';.
При условии, что file.php у тебя лежит в корне сайта ;)
@Meanton
Простоузер
Join Date: Apr 2006
Posts: 1
Reputation:
Novice 0
Репутация в разделе: 0
0
А как сделать вывод регистрации форума на сайт?
@dima441
Продвинутый
Join Date: May 2005
Location: Киев
Posts: 194
Версия vB: 3.8.x
Reputation:
Опытный 38
Репутация в разделе: 23
0
Ничего не получается, нужно код вставить на HTML страницу :(